Winter Solstice: The Winter Solstice marks the longest night of the year — a sacred pause in the natural world, and a powerful turning point within us. For thousands of years, cultures across the world have honoured this moment as a time of rest, reflection, and quiet renewal. From this day forward, the light begins its gradual return.
For many people, winter can feel emotionally and energetically challenging. Shorter days, reduced daylight, and colder weather can bring lower mood, fatigue, or a sense of heaviness often associated with Seasonal Affective Disorder. If you experience this, you are not alone — and there is nothing wrong with you. Winter asks us to slow down, not to struggle through.
